Page 1 ORDINANCE NO. 939 A, AN ORDINANCE TO PROVIDE FOR CERTAIN STREET IMPROVEMENTS IN THE CITY OF PRICHARD AND TO PROVIDE FOR ASSESSMENT OF THE cost THEREOF AGAINST TRE PROPERTIES SPECIALLY BENEFITSD THEREBY. BE IT ORDAINED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Y oF PRICHARD, ALABAMA AS FOLLOWS: SECTION 1. The streets and portions thereof hereinafter designated shall be paved as hereinafter provided: Warren Street, from center of Bight Street northwestwardly 4936 feet to the center of Center Street. Center Street, from center line of Warren Street southwestwardly 936 feet to the edge of pavement on the Hast side of Culvert Street. Anderson Street, from edge of pavement on south of Culvert Street, southwestwardly 1848.5 feet to edge of pavement on North side of Engine Street. Fifth Street, from edge of pavement on South side of Engine Street southwestwardly 2502.9 feet to edge of pavement on North side of Highway #45. West Seventh Street, from the edge of pavement on South side of Engine Street southwestwardly 1767 ‘feet to center of Malone Street. Thomas Street, from edge of pavement on South side of Whistler Avenue: southwestwardly 2h46 feet to edge of pavement on North side of Engine Street. McGee Street, from edge of pavement on Canada Street southeastwardly 367% feet to center line of Percy Street. College Street, from edge of pavement on West side of Prichard Lane Southeastwardly 263% féet to center of Garrison Street. Rebel Road, from edge of pavement on West side of Gould Street northwestwardly: 2446.65 to dead end. East Seventh Street, from center of Warren Street southwestwardly 975 feet to pavement on North side of Culvert Street. Warren Place, from the center of Warren Street 616.35 feet to the center of Seventh Street. Gould Street, from center of Warren Street southwestwardly 940.7 feet to edge of pavement on North side of Culvert Street. Station Street, from the edge of pavement on West side of Gould Street northwestwardly 23 + 5405 to end of project. SECTION 2. The improvements will consist of the following: Pavement to be single surface treatment with 100# plant mix, 18 feet wide, 8 inch compacted sand and clay base using existing base and inereasing thickness where necessary, existing drainage structures to be used, relocated, extended or replaced where necessary. SECTION 3. That that portion of the cost referred to in Section 1 hereof which shall be borne by the City of Prichard shall be assessed against the properties abutting on the streets and portions thereof herein provided to be improved in the manner provided by the laws of the State of Alabama; provided that no assessment shall exceed the cost of the improvements and no assessment shall exceed the increased value of the property to be assessed by reason of the special benefits derived from such improvenents. SECTION 4. The improvements provided for-in this ordinance shall be completed in accordance with the established grades on file in the office of the City Clerk of the City and with details, drawing, plans, specifications, dnd surveys and cost estimates of said works heretofore prepared by Polyengineering, Inci, Consulting Engineers, and on file in the office of the City dierk of the City of Prichard. The said details, drawing, plans, specifications, and surveys of said work and the cost estimates thereof, which have been exhibited to the City Council, are hereby adopted by said Council and shall remain on file in the office of the City Clerk until March 18, 1963 where affected property owners and others interested may see and examine the samee SECTION 5. The City Council of the City of Prichard will meet on March 18, 1963 at 5300 o'clock P. M. in the city hall to hear any objections, remonstrances, or protests that may be made against the improvemtns provided for herein, the manner of making same, or the character of the materials to be used. SECTION 6. The City Clerk is hereby directed to cause a copy of this ordinance to be published once a week for two suecesive weeks in the The Mobile Press Register, a newspaper published in the city, the first insertion to be at least two weeks prior to March 18, 1963, the date herein set to hear objections, remonstrances, or protests respecting the improvemtns provided for herein. SECTION 7. The City Clerk is hereby directed to have a copy of this ordinance sent by registered mail, postage prepaid to each of the persons last assessing for city taxation the property which may be assessed for said improvements, each such copy to be mailed to each such person at his last known address and to be mailed not less ‘than ten days prior to March 18, 1963. Adopted this 18th day of February, 1963 APPROVED: LLM Lopes sMayor
